Career path
| Career Role (Supply Chain Resilience) | Description |
|---|---|
| Supply Chain Resilience Planner | Develops and implements strategies to mitigate supply chain disruptions, focusing on risk assessment and mitigation planning. High demand for analytical and problem-solving skills. |
| Supply Chain Risk Manager | Identifies, assesses, and manages potential risks throughout the supply chain. Expertise in risk quantification and mitigation strategies is crucial. |
| Resilient Supply Chain Analyst | Analyzes data to identify vulnerabilities and opportunities for improvement within the supply chain network. Requires strong data analysis and reporting skills. |
| Supply Chain Digital Transformation Specialist | Leads the implementation of technology solutions to enhance supply chain resilience, including AI, automation, and blockchain. High demand for technical expertise. |
| Procurement Resilience Specialist | Focuses on building resilient supplier relationships and managing procurement risks to ensure business continuity. Strong negotiation and relationship management skills are essential. |
